Burtonport Old Railway Walk. Siuloid An Sean Bhothar Iarainn. This section of reclaimed railway track has been developed into a beautiful walkway. The line was the subject of two enquiries over its safety and operation.

It extends from Burtonport to Meenbanad and is approx 6.5 miles / 10.46 km return. " Siuloid An Sean Bhothar Iariann/ Burtonport old railway walk"
was originally part of " The Londonderry & Lough Swilly’s Railway 49 mile Burtonport extension from Letterkenny. It was built to serve the excellent harbour in Burtonport and as a government attempt to alleviate the poverty in north Donegal. Opening fo

r traffic in 1903, the line ran through the remote and difficult terrain of north Donegal often skirting towns it was meant to serve by miles in a effort to save on the cost of construction. The Derry Chamber of Commerce noting “defective construction and inadequate and unsuitable equipment” as a cause of the lines many ills. Despite this the line managed to survive until 1947, the Burtonport - Gweedore section earlier closing in June 1940. The station here in Burtonport was demolished early in 2003

It is important to PLEASE NOTE however that the path is narrow and has some steep embankments on both sides. CAUTION must be taken at all times when walking on the path and we advise you to refrain from walking on this path during windy weather. Children are not permitted on the path unless supervised closely by adults.
